Freedom Quotations

Every man is the Child of his own works. Miguel Cervantes

And if a house be divided against itself, that house cannot stand. Bible, NT Mark 3:25

You don't have to suffer. Judy Tatelbaum

A friend is someone who allows you distance but is never far away. Noah benShea

Death is not the greatest loss in life. The greatest loss is what dies inside us while we live. Norman Cousins

A positive attitude may not solve all your problems, but it will annoy enough people to make it worth the effort. Herm Albright

The best and most efficient pharmacy is within your own system. Robert C. Peale

If you realize that all things change, there is nothing you will try to hold onto. Tao Te Ching

No day is so bad it can't be fixed by a nap. Carrie Snow

Keep your face in the sunshine and you cannot see the shadow. Helen Keller

It matters not how a man dies, but how he lives. Samuel Johnson

The essence of true friendship is to make allowances for another's little lapses. David Storey

You don't learn to hold your own in the world by standing on guard, but by attacking, and getting well-hammered yourself. George Bernard Shaw

He who has seen everything empty itself is close to knowing with what everything is filled. Antonio Porchia

Art does not reproduce what we see. Rather, it makes us see. Paul Klee

The last of human freedoms - to choose one's attitude in any given set of circumstances, to choose one's own way. Victor Frankl

The great pleasure in life is doing what people say you cannot do. Walter Bagehot

Nobody can give you freedom. Nobody can give you equality or justice or anything. If you're a man, you take it. Malcolm X

Every spirit makes a house; but afterwards the house confines the spirit. Emerson

Computers are useless. They can only give you answers. Pablo Picasso
